Summary

A new maintenance release for Kapacitor is now available, which includes updates such as improved package validation mechanics by switching from MD5 to SHA-256 to address known security vulnerabilities, enhanced event handling capabilities through integration with ServiceNow and OpsGenie, and support for templating URLs in the `httpPost` node and alert node. The release also marks a transition towards Kapacitor 1.6, with security and extensibility enhancements expected to be available in future releases.
